Sure, I'd be happy to provide feedback on your Webflow website. Here are some areas to consider:

  1. Overall Design and Layout
  • Is the design visually appealing and professional?
  • Are the colors, typography, and imagery consistent and cohesive?
  • Is the layout intuitive and easy to navigate?
  • Does the design align with your brand and target audience?
  1. Mobile Responsiveness
  • Does your website look and function well on mobile devices?
  • Is the content easily readable and accessible on smaller screens?
  • Are all buttons and interactive elements easy to tap?
  1. Page Loading Speed
  • How quickly does your website load?
  • Use Google PageSpeed Insights or similar tools to check for any performance issues.
  • Compress images and optimize code to improve loading speed if necessary.
  1. Content
  • Is your key messaging clear and concise?
  • Is the content engaging and easy to read?
  • Are there any grammatical or spelling errors?
  • Are there call-to-action elements guiding visitors to take desired actions?
  1. SEO Optimization
  • Are your page titles, meta descriptions, and header tags optimized with relevant keywords?
  • Is your website structured with well-organized content using appropriate heading hierarchy?
  • Have you added alt text to images for better accessibility and SEO?
  1. Functionality and User Experience
  • Do all the interactive elements (forms, buttons, etc.) work properly?
  • Is there a smooth flow between different sections/pages?
  • Have you tested your contact forms and other interactive features?
  • Is there a clear and easy way for visitors to contact you or find more information?
  1. Browser Compatibility
  • Check if your website functions and displays correctly across different web browsers (Chrome, Firefox, Safari, etc.)
  • Test your website on both Windows and macOS systems.
  1. Analytics and Tracking
  • Have you installed a website analytics tool (e.g., Google Analytics) to track visitor statistics?
  • Do you have a clear understanding of how visitors interact with your website?
